Transaction ded1103609b17c7808eed71e280520e1a2fc962f8de6f7aa84f7cbd944f1a285
1 Input
1 Output
-
ded1103609b17c7808eed71e280520e1a2fc962f8de6f7aa84f7cbd944f1a285:0
- value
- 32542
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5718c12c48ffd574ae43be96bdfbe1df62a31409 OP_EQUAL
- address
- 39dYNDDmp51WawpRbYzypvPSivALhVmvER